TV9 Network’s Highway Heroes campaign: Free health checkup, yoga session for truck drivers in Maharashtra’s Kalamboli

New Delhi: The second day of TV9 Network and Shriram Finance’s Highway Heroes Campaign in Maharashtra’s Kalamboli saw high level of enthusiasm and passion as hundreds of truck drivers participated in the special campaign. A Government of India certified training program was conducted for truck drivers for a consecutive day. Drivers were informed about the road safety, traffic rules, first-aid, and CMVR.

The drivers received certificate, which is recognised by the Government of India, and the training program certificate is said to be equivalent to Grade 12 certificate. The training period was completed inside three hours herein truck drivers are taught new technology and tips for safe driving. This certificate allows drivers to renew their driving license without any additional training.

Apart from physical, mental and technical aspects of driving, the truck drivers were taught stress management and ways to adopt a healthy lifestyle.

Session on protection against cyber fraud

Maqsood Memon conducted a session on understanding money and protection from cyber fraud. He gave tips on saving money, how to avoid online fraud, and manage expenses in appropriate manner.

Other than that, Doctor Suraj from Piramal Swasthya spoke to the drivers on the symptoms, prevention and treatment of Tuberculosis (TB).  He highlighted the importance of truck drivers contacting the disease and why timely testing is crucial for it.

Free Health Checkup Camp

The Apollo Healthcare team organised a free health checkup camp, where drivers checked their blood pressure, sugar, and eyes. Many of them got their first medical checkup because of the free facility. This was after Vinay Zende and Nisha Yadav took a yoga session with the drivers, teaching them poses and exercises.

Next stop of ‘Highway Heroes’: Gandhidham

The next destination city for the Highway Heroes campaign is Gandhidham, Gujarat, on April 25 and 26. The truck drivers enrolled for the training get the opportunity to enhance their physical, mental and financial health apart from the technical skillset. The other stops after Gandhidham are Bengaluru, Chennai and Hyderabad.
